It's got a lot of special rules that help it. Yes it's not as over powered as last time, so it's not in every single army build, but if you look at the points I listed in my previous post, it actually gives you some good utility.
And using it defensively (behind blocks) it should be more like 300 points.
You save having to double up on WP (even basically armed that's 140 points or so).
You can also affect war machines with the altar (flaming cannon/hellblaster).
A magic missile that's lest to cast than fireball for twice as much damage. Three times against certain armies. (yes it's bound, but it will still need dispelling).
If you wanted a big bubble ld, you would need a griffon. Same number of wounds, no ward save, and it would mean having a combat creature sitting back because they're easy to kill.
I think the WA has a lot of plus's past just comparing it to last edition rules.
But I can also see why you wouldn't like it as well. It's not for everyone. Heck I tried without it the next battle!
